Legacy platform notice

FlowDirector-680-F is end-of-life. Documentation is archived here, and limited support is available upon request.

High-density visibility for legacy 10G/40G environments.

FlowDirector-680-F provided deterministic traffic aggregation, replication, and load balancing for security, monitoring, and lab workflows.

Purpose-built packet broker

Designed for network fabric visibility, the 680-F delivered hardware-accelerated traffic control, flexible filtering, and consistent line-rate performance across complex topologies.

  • Hardware-based replication, aggregation, and filtering
  • Deterministic load balancing for tool chains
  • Flexible tagging and tunnel processing for visibility pipelines
  • Optimized for multi-tool security and monitoring deployments

Legacy capabilities

Typical functions delivered in FlowDirector-680-F deployments.

Visibility operations

  • Traffic aggregation and replication
  • Advanced filtering and flow steering
  • Line-rate packet handling

Fabric control

  • Load balancing across tool chains
  • Tagging and metadata enrichment
  • Multi-tenant visibility segmentation

Management

  • Command line interface
  • Web UI (Chrome, Firefox, Safari, IE)
  • HTTP/JSON-based API
